Ghostrider - 7/10
I actually kinda liked the movie. The overall concept, acting, plot worked well. The movie was just cut too short though, to much was rushed. Blaze learning to control his powers happening in 5 seconds of talking to his hands.. them falling back in love.. the woman figuring things out.. everything happened just too quickly. I would have liked to see more character/plot development. Still, based on the first I would guess there could be a sequel, which, assuming they get the same cast, could be pretty good (better seen as that movie felt almost like an introduction to a film rather than a film of its own..)!
